The Prince Albert Multicultural Council offers 3 distinct programs for newcomers to Canada.

  • English for Employment Class (E4E)

  • STAGE 2 English Class (S2E)

  • Settlement Employability Support Program (SESP)

The Prince Albert Multicultural Council also offers 1 program to serve under-represented populations within our community who are looking to find employment.

  • Enhanced Career Bridging (ECB) Program

PAMC NOW OFFERS CAREER EXPLORATION THROUGH VIRTUAL REALITY FOR ALL CLIENTS.

  • VR (Virtual Reality) Career Exploration

ALL of our programs are FREE of charge.

Enhanced Career Bridging (ECB) Program

Our Enhanced Career Bridging (ECB) program is a 30 hour-per-week, 16-week program that will increase skills in communication,  job search, computer use, handling conflict, math skills, customer service, soft skills, and other employment skills needed to obtain and maintain employment. This program offers a work placement to gain work experience and skills, job search assistance to gain employment in the community, and ongoing career guidance to maintain employment. A training allowance is available for eligible participants

Settlement Employability Support Program

Our Settlement Employability Support program assists Newcomers by enhancing their ability to participate in the local labour market and develop improved connections to employers by providing services such as: resume/cover letter building, job searching, aiding in career decision making, employment planning, labour market attachment, job management and more!

English for Employment Class

Our English for Employment Class is a customized ESL (English as a Second Language) class available to Newcomers with a minimum skill level of 4 or higher on their CLB (or equivalent). It runs from 8:30am-12:30pm every Tuesday and Thursday and grants flexibility to English students looking to work part-time.

STAGE 2 English Class

Our STAGE 2 English Class is a personalized skills development and training course that facilitates connection and active participation in the community. It is available to Newcomers with a minimum skill level of 4 or higher on their CLB (or equivalent). It runs from 5:30pm-9:30pm every Tuesday and Thursday and grants flexibility to English students looking to work part-time.

Conference and Lounge Room Rentals

PAMC has a lounge room (with kitchen) and a conference room available to be rented throughout the year.

All rooms are equipped with WIFI Access, Televisions, Whiteboards, Flip charts, Tables and Chairs. Coffee maker, oven and microwave are also available for use by the renter. 

Both rental rooms are located at PAMC office, 1410C Central Avenue, Prince Albert, SK
